The OE MATCH Retaining Spring for Charge Air Cooler is a fastening component designed to securely retain the charge air hose connection on compatible turbocharged Porsche models. The charge air pipe securely into the charge air cooler housing, maintaining a reliable, leak-free connection capable of withstanding high boost pressures and demanding operating conditions.

The retaining spring is engineered to resist continual vibration, thermal expansion and repeated heat cycles without losing its clamping force. Precision-formed to OE dimensions, it provides replacement fitment, making it ideal when replacing worn, damaged or weakened retaining clips during intercooler or charge air system servicing.
What This Product Does:
- Secures the charge air hose to the charge air cooler.
- Maintains a positive locking connection under boost pressure.
- Prevents charge air pipes from becoming loose or disconnected.
- Supports an airtight seal within the turbocharger intake system.
- Helps maintain correct boost pressure and engine performance.
- Ensures reliable retention during engine movement and vibration.
- Replaces worn, damaged or corroded retaining springs.
- Forms an essential part of the turbocharger charge air system.
Symptoms Of Wear Or Failure:
- Loose or insecure charge air hose connection.
- Loss of turbocharger boost pressure.
- Reduced engine performance.
- Slower turbocharger response.
- Hissing noises during acceleration.
- Engine management warning light.
- Boost pressure or intake air system fault codes.
- Charge air pipe becoming partially or fully disconnected.
- Corrosion or reduced spring tension.
- Visible distortion or damage to the retaining spring.
Why Replacement Matters:
- The retaining spring is continually exposed to engine vibration, elevated temperatures, turbocharger boost pressure and repeated servicing. Over time, corrosion, metal fatigue or accidental damage during removal can reduce its ability to securely retain the charge air hose.
- A weakened or damaged retaining spring can allow the charge air pipe to loosen or separate under boost pressure, leading to boost leaks, reduced engine performance and lower turbocharger efficiency. In severe cases, a disconnected charge air pipe can cause a significant loss of power and trigger engine management fault codes.
